
Shillong. March 19: Atleast two pressure groups on Thursday demanded the release of their arrested members in connection with the violent incidents in Garo Hills.
NANGRIMGIMIN A’CHIK DOL (NAD), in a statement, wanted the immediate release of Balkarin Ch. Marak, Acting Chairman of the Garoland Statehood Movement Committee and Vice President of NAD, Johnny A. Marak, one of the leaders from the A’CHIK organisation and other NGO leaders who were arrested in connection with the recent protests.
“These leaders and public did not come forward for any personal gain. They stood for the rights and interests of the indigenous people of Garo Hills”, the NGO said.
In a separate statement, the Garoland State Movement Committee (GSMC) condemned the arrest of Balkarin and Johnny.
“We firmly state that their arrest is unjustified and contrary to the constitutional rights guaranteed under various provisions of the Constitution of India. The protest organized by GSMC and allied organizations was conducted democratically and within the framework of law, demanding that the Scheduled Tribe (ST) certificate be made mandatory for candidates filing nominations for the Garo Hills Autonomous District Council (GHADC) elections. It is our firm stand that individuals who do not possess valid ST certificates should not be permitted to file nominations or participate in the polls.
